The Library Card Coffee Table is a significant piece of furniture in many homes. It serves as a functional and decorative element, providing storage, display space, and a place to gather. Key aspects to consider when choosing a Library Card Coffee Table include its size, shape, material, finish, style, and functionality. By understanding these essential aspects, one can make an informed decision about the perfect coffee table for their space.Size
The size of the coffee table should be proportionate to the size of the room. A small coffee table can get lost in a large room, while a large coffee table can overwhelm a small room. The height of the coffee table should also be considered; it should be low enough to be comfortable for sitting and reaching, but high enough to prevent feet from bumping into it.Shape
The shape of the coffee table can impact the overall look and feel of the room. Rectangular coffee tables are classic and versatile, while round or oval coffee tables can soften the look of a room. Square coffee tables are best suited for small spaces, while long, narrow coffee tables can create the illusion of space in narrow rooms.Material
The material of the coffee table should be durable and easy to clean. Wood is a popular choice, as it is both sturdy and stylish. Metal coffee tables are also durable, but they can be more prone to scratches. Glass coffee tables are elegant, but they require careful maintenance.Finish
The finish of the coffee table should complement the other furniture in the room. A light-colored finish can brighten a room, while a dark-colored finish can add depth and sophistication. A glossy finish can reflect light, while a matte finish can create a more understated look.Style
The style of the coffee table should match the overall style of the room. Contemporary coffee tables are often characterized by clean lines and simple shapes. Traditional coffee tables may have more ornate details and carvings. Industrial coffee tables feature raw materials and exposed metal.Functionality
Finally, consider the functionality of the coffee table. Does it need to provide storage? If so, look for a coffee table with drawers or shelves. Does it need to be used for dining?
